About this job
Education
High School Diploma or Equivalent required
Experience
Customer service work experience, specifically in a contact/call center environment 0-1 year required and Experience in a medical office or health care setting, with Epic experience 0-1 year preferred
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
- Excellent customer service skills.
- Knowledge of basic computer skills, including demonstrated ability to effectively use Microsoft Outlook, Excel, and general data entry concepts and search functionality.
- Strong communication, interpersonal, and team skills.
- Ability to exercise judgment in dealing with sensitive, confidential information.
- Detail-oriented with the ability to enter information accurately on paper and into electronic systems.
- Ability to handle a high volume of calls and work in a fast-paced environment.
- Requires the ability to translate the request of the patient or referring office into the appropriate action - appointment scheduling or cancelling, message to the provider, update insurance or demographic information - using the tools and protocols available.
- Requires an in-depth knowledge of the referral triage processes and knowledge of insurance stipulations that may affect appointment scheduling.
Department: Radiology Central Scheduling
Schedule: Monday - Friday | 9:30am - 6:00pm | Full Time Onsite
Compensation: The pay rate for this position starts at $20.00 per hour, with increases based on the candidate's years of experience.
